[發明專利]三維數據模型快速裝配方法、系統、裝置和存儲介質在審
| 申請號: | 202010107893.5 | 申請日: | 2020-02-21 |
| 公開(公告)號: | CN111339612A | 公開(公告)日: | 2020-06-26 |
| 發明(設計)人: | 周小穩;蘇雄;李金海;胡涌泉;賈仰超;嚴劍;李國明;呂林坤;黃偉文 | 申請(專利權)人: | 廣州明珞汽車裝備有限公司 |
| 主分類號: | G06F30/17 | 分類號: | G06F30/17;G06T19/20;G06F111/04 |
| 代理公司: | 廣州嘉權專利商標事務所有限公司 44205 | 代理人: | 黎揚鵬 |
| 地址: | 510530 廣東省廣州市黃*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 三維 數據模型 快速 裝配 方法 系統 裝置 存儲 介質 | ||
1.一種三維數據模型快速裝配方法,其特征在于,包括以下步驟:
選擇需要插入的標準件的二次開發命令,以在CATIA軟件界面上顯示對應的參數窗口;
在參數窗口上輸入標準件的參數后,獲取目標裝配的幾何特征;
結合幾何特征和輸入的參數獲取對象型號,根據對象型號獲取標準件對應的文件所在路徑,并將標準件的三維數據模型插入CATIA軟件;
根據目標裝配和標準件的空間位置坐標關系,將標準件的三維數據模型移至目標裝配的位置。
2.根據權利要求1所述的一種三維數據模型快速裝配方法,其特征在于,所述獲取目標裝配的幾何特征這一步驟,具體為:
基于目標裝配的類型,調用組件應用架構獲取目標裝配的幾何特征;
所述幾何特征包括坐標信息、向量信息和尺寸信息中的至少一種。
3.根據權利要求2所述的一種三維數據模型快速裝配方法,其特征在于,當目標裝配為螺釘孔時,所述獲取目標裝配的幾何特征這一步驟,具體為:
調用組件應用架構的第一算法獲取螺釘孔的中軸線的向量信息;
調用組件應用架構的第二算法獲取螺釘孔的中心點在世界坐標系下的坐標信息;
調用組件應用架構的第三算法獲取螺釘孔的半徑的尺寸信息。
4.根據權利要求2所述的一種三維數據模型快速裝配方法,其特征在于,當目標裝配為托壓塊時,所述獲取目標裝配的幾何特征這一步驟,具體為:
調用組件應用架構的第四算法獲取托壓塊在世界坐標系下的坐標信息;
調用組件應用架構的第五算法獲取托壓塊的方向線的起點坐標和終點坐標,根據起點坐標和終點坐標獲取向量信息。
5.根據權利要求1所述的一種三維數據模型快速裝配方法,其特征在于,所述根據目標裝配和標準件的空間位置坐標關系,將標準件的三維數據模型移至目標裝配的位置這一步驟,具體為:
根據目標裝配和標準件的空間位置坐標關系獲取齊次線性變換矩陣;
根據齊次線性變換矩陣將標準件的三維數據模型移至目標裝配的位置,完成裝配。
6.一種三維數據模型快速裝配系統,其特征在于,包括:
類型選擇模塊,用于選擇需要插入的標準件的二次開發命令,以在CATIA軟件界面上顯示對應的參數窗口;
特征獲取模塊,用于在參數窗口上輸入標準件的參數后,獲取目標裝配的幾何特征;
路徑獲取模塊,用于結合幾何特征和輸入的參數獲取對象型號,根據對象型號獲取對象型號對應的文件所在路徑,并將標準件的三維數據模型插入CATIA軟件;
目標裝配模塊,用于根據目標裝配和標準件的空間位置坐標關系,將標準件的三維數據模型移至目標裝配的位置。
7.一種三維數據模型快速裝配裝置,其特征在于,包括:
至少一個處理器;
至少一個存儲器,用于存儲至少一個程序;
當所述至少一個程序被所述至少一個處理器執行,使得所述至少一個處理器實現權利要求1-5任一項所述的一種三維數據模型快速裝配方法。
8.一種存儲介質,其中存儲有處理器可執行的指令,其特征在于,所述處理器可執行的指令在由處理器執行時用于執行如權利要求1-5任一項所述方法。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于廣州明珞汽車裝備有限公司,未經廣州明珞汽車裝備有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202010107893.5/1.html,轉載請聲明來源鉆瓜專利網。





